Ludlow Amateur Boxing Club's Arnold Edmonds, Joseph Johnstone and Chadd Woodfield win in Wolverhampton

THREE Ludlow boxers triumphed at a sell-out show in Wolverhampton on Saturday night.
Arnold Edmonds and Joseph Johnstone secured their maiden wins for Ludlow and Chadd Woodfield also tasted success.
Charlie Barnfield also boxed well in the Essington ABC show but suffered a unanimous points defeat against Groom, a home boxer, in a hard-fought contest.
Johnstone gained a second-round stoppage against Essington’s Reddal.
The referee gave the home boxer two standing counts before the official stopped the contest.
Edmonds gained a unanimous points decision win over Birmingham Irish’s Finnegan in a lively contest.
“Arnold was quick on his feet and had some really good movement,” said Colin Woodfield, a parent and coach at Ludlow.
Colin’s son, Chadd, prevailed in a majority points win over Hughes, from William Perry, after a tight battle.
